It's a done deal.
After hitting a few bumps this year, developer Greystar said it finalized the purchase of Lamar Plaza on Monday, clearing the way for the aging South Austin strip mall to be remade into a bustling mixed-use project with more than 400 apartments, shops and restaurants, a rebuilt and relocated Highball bar, and an expanded Alamo Drafthouse movie theater.

The article says Highball will close November 17 and the Alamo Drafthouse will close on January 3. Both are expected to re-open sometime during the 3rd quarter of 2013, although Highball will no longer have any bowling lanes.
The entire project is expected to be completed by the end of 2014.
